When seeking help for your marriage, it's crucial to approach the process with openness and a willingness to work together with your partner. Here are some key points to consider: 1. Communication : Effective communication is the cornerstone of a healthy marriage. It involves not only expressing your own thoughts and feelings but also actively listening to your partner without judgment. Practice empathy by trying to understand your partner's perspective and validate their emotions, even if you disagree. Avoid communication barriers such as defensiveness, criticism, contempt, and stonewalling, as these can escalate conflicts. 2. Professional Counseling : Marriage counseling offers a structured and supportive environment to address relationship issues. A skilled therapist can help you and your partner explore underlying issues, improve communication patterns, learn conflict resolution skills, and rebuild trust and intimacy. Being stuck in a negative mindset can be challenging, whether it's your spouse or yourself. Here are some reasons why this might happen and what you can do about it: 1. Unresolved Issues : Sometimes, negativity stems from unresolved issues or past hurts that linger in the relationship. It's essential to address these issues openly and honestly to move forward positively. 2. Communication Breakdown : Poor communication can contribute to negativity. When feelings, thoughts, and concerns are not effectively communicated, they can manifest as negativity. Improving communication skills can help alleviate this. 3. Stress and Pressure : External stressors like work, finances, or family responsibilities can contribute to a negative mindset. Finding healthy ways to manage stress and supporting each other during challenging times is crucial. 4. Lack of Appreciation : Feeling unappreciated or undervalued can lead to negativity.
